UN warns violators of CAR peace deal may face sanctions

by Associated Press
| June 23, 2020 12:03 AM

UNITED NATIONS (AP) — The U.N. Security Council warned Monday that armed groups violating a 2019 peace agreement in the Central African Republic could face international sanctions, and it urged all signatories to stick to their commitments and respond to cease-fire calls.
